收藏
回答

wx.navigateBack 方法问题

问题模块
API和组件

setTimeout(function () {

        wx.navigateBack({

              delta: 1

            })

          }, 2000);


这一个写法,在navigateBack执行之前,如果用户自己点击了退回上一页,会立即退回到上一页,但时间到了后会再退一页。

我猜测

该方法必须立即执行,它并不能区分到底是到底是哪一页应该退栈。用户自主点击退回会导致混乱。


最后一次编辑于  2017-08-11  (未经腾讯允许,不得转载)
回答关注问题邀请回答
收藏

2 个回答

  • Daming
    Daming
    2017-08-11

    谢谢楼上,极好的

    2017-08-11
    赞同
    回复
  • 王文浩
    王文浩
    2017-08-11

    你可以在onUnload函数里clearTimeout

    2017-08-11
    赞同
    回复